SQL Server Native Client 10.0
SQL Server Native Client 10.0 是微软推出的一款用于访问SQL Server数据库的客户端库,它在SQL Server 2005版本中首次引入,并在后续的SQL Server 2008中得到进一步增强。这个库提供了OLE DB供应商和ODBC驱动程序,使得开发者能够通过不同的编程接口连接和操作SQL Server数据库。 Navicat是一款强大的数据库管理工具,它支持多种数据库管理系统,包括SQL Server 2000。Navicat提供了图形化的用户界面,让数据库管理和开发变得更加直观和高效。使用Navicat连接SQL Server 2000时,需要配置正确的驱动程序,SQL Server Native Client 10.0就是其中的一个选择,尽管它是为较新版本设计的,但也可以用于连接较老的SQL Server 2000实例。 在连接过程中,以下是一些关键知识点: 1. **ODBC和OLE DB**:SQL Server Native Client 10.0同时支持ODBC(Open Database Connectivity)和OLE DB(Object Linking and Embedding, Database)。ODBC是基于标准的API,而OLE DB是微软特定的、更底层的数据库访问接口。开发者可以根据项目需求选择合适的接口。 2. **连接参数**:在Navicat中配置连接时,需要输入服务器名称(或IP地址)、端口号、数据库名称、用户名和密码等信息。对于SQL Server 2000,可能还需要指定实例名,特别是当SQL Server以命名实例运行时。 3. **安全性**:使用SQL Server Native Client 10.0连接时,应确保使用安全的连接方式,例如SSL加密,以及遵循最小权限原则,只授予用户必要的数据库访问权限。 4. **性能优化**:SQL Server Native Client 10.0包含了新的性能优化特性,如联接优化、预读取、并行查询等。这些特性可以提高数据传输速度和查询效率,尤其是在处理大量数据时。 5. **兼容性**:虽然SQL Server Native Client 10.0主要针对SQL Server 2005和2008设计,但也能与SQL Server 2000兼容。不过,需要注意的是,某些新特性可能在旧版本的SQL Server上不适用。 6. **错误处理和调试**:在使用Navicat和SQL Server Native Client 10.0时,可能会遇到各种连接或查询问题。正确处理错误和日志记录是解决问题的关键。Navicat通常会提供详细的错误信息,帮助诊断问题。 7. **备份和恢复**:Navicat提供了备份和恢复数据库的功能,这对于数据库管理至关重要。使用SQL Server Native Client 10.0,可以执行计划的备份任务,确保数据安全。 8. **数据迁移**:Navicat支持数据迁移功能,允许用户将数据从一个数据库迁移到另一个,这对于升级到新版本的SQL Server或者与其他数据库系统集成非常有用。 9. **报表和查询工具**:Navicat内置了丰富的报表创建和SQL查询编辑工具,可以方便地进行数据分析和数据库维护。 10. **版本更新**:SQL Server Native Client有后续的更新版本,如11.0(对应SQL Server 2012),每个新版本都会带来新的特性和改进,确保与最新SQL Server版本的兼容性。 SQL Server Native Client 10.0是连接SQL Server 2000数据库的重要组件,配合Navicat这样的管理工具,能够提供高效、安全的数据库管理环境。在实际使用中,了解这些知识点将有助于优化数据库操作并确保数据安全。
- 1
- 粉丝: 0
- 资源: 4
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助